Product Description
The Stylus R2880 printer guarantees exceptionally high-quality prints for all your photos and other visual material. Because it has a resolution of 5760 x 1440, results are clear and precise. The printer can be set up to be used with any computer, thanks to its USB connection. Meanwhile, its PictBridge function allows you to hook up your digital camera directly to the printer, making it even easier to print photos - you can even print onto DVDs and CDs! The Stylus R2880 has what it takes to satisfy even your most demanding printing needs!

I purchased Epson's R2880 to replace my trusty Epson 1270 photo printer which, after 9 years producing excellent prints finally gave up the ghost. I was keen to see what improvements had been made in 9 years of development.

The printer is quite large but easy to assemble, and the software installation proceeded with no problems. Reviews say that the new printer interface is an improvement on the old one. I dissagree with this. It's still good, but not an improvement.

So what were the first prints like ? A bit dissapointing - too washed out with weak colours. So I reduced the brightness and increased the contrast in the printer preferences and the results were then very good indeed. In fact the colours matched exactly those on the monitor screen, something I have never been able to achieve before.

Although the R2880 has higher resolution than the 1270, this did not show in the prints. What did show was the printing speed - just over 2 minutes to do an A4.

The pigment inks do not soak into the paper like dye inks do, but sit on the surface, so the resulting prints are not as glossy but still very good. An they should last a lifetime.

Would I reccommend this printer. You bet. The results really are very good indeed and the printer feels well made. I have printed many thousands of images over the years on several different printers, and the R2880 gives better results by far. Enough said.
